Nestled in the heart of the Pyrenees, Canillo is a charming town that offers a perfect blend of natural beauty and cultural richness. As one of the parishes of Andorra, Canillo is renowned for its stunning mountain landscapes, making it a haven for outdoor enthusiasts. Whether you're visiting in winter or summer, there's always something to do, from skiing and snowboarding to hiking and cycling. The town itself is a quaint blend of traditional Andorran architecture and modern amenities. Stroll through its narrow streets and you'll find historic churches like the Sant Joan de Caselles, which dates back to the 12th century. The town also features a range of dining options, from cozy cafes to fine dining establishments, offering a taste of local and international cuisine. For those interested in culture, Canillo does not disappoint. The town is home to several museums, including the Motorcycle Museum, which showcases a unique collection of vintage motorcycles. If you're traveling with family, the Palau de Gel is a must-visit. This ice rink offers activities ranging from ice skating to ice karting, providing fun for all ages. Canillo is also a gateway to Grandvalira, one of the largest ski areas in the Pyrenees. With over 200 kilometers of slopes, it's a paradise for winter sports lovers. During the warmer months, the surrounding mountains offer excellent hiking and mountain biking trails, allowing you to explore the pristine natural beauty of the region.

    How to Get There

    Canillo is located in the northeast of Andorra, nestled in the Pyrenees mountains. The nearest international airports are Barcelona-El Prat Airport (Spain) and Toulouse-Blagnac Airport (France), both approximately a 3-hour drive away. From these airports, you can rent a car or take a bus service to Andorra. Direct bus services, such as Andbus or Directbus, operate from both Barcelona and Toulouse to Andorra la Vella, the capital, from where you can take a local bus or taxi to Canillo.

    Transportation

    Getting around Canillo is convenient with several options available. The town is compact, making it easy to explore on foot. For longer distances, the local bus service, run by Cooperativa Interurbana Andorrana, connects Canillo with other parts of Andorra. Taxis are also readily available and can be hailed on the street or booked in advance. Additionally, car rentals are an excellent option if you prefer to explore the region at your own pace.

    Currency and Payment

    Andorra uses the Euro (EUR) as its official currency. Credit and debit cards are widely accepted in hotels, restaurants, and shops in Canillo. ATMs are available throughout the town for cash withdrawals. It is advisable to carry some cash, especially if you plan to visit more remote areas or smaller establishments that might not accept cards.

    Safety

    Canillo is considered a very safe destination for tourists. The crime rate is low, and violent crimes are rare. However, it is always wise to stay vigilant and take standard precautions such as keeping an eye on personal belongings, especially in crowded places. There are no specific high-crime areas in Canillo targeting tourists.

    Emergency Situations

    In case of emergency, dial 112 for immediate assistance, which is the universal emergency number in Andorra. Canillo has a local health center for minor medical issues, and the nearest hospital is located in Andorra la Vella. It is recommended to have travel insurance that covers medical emergencies. Pharmacies are available in Canillo where you can purchase over-the-counter medications.

    History of Canillo

    Early Settlements and Roman Influence

    Canillo's history can be traced back to the early Roman era, when the region served as a passage for Roman traders and armies. Archaeological finds, such as coins and pottery, indicate the presence of Roman settlements. The strategic location of Canillo made it a vital part of the trade routes connecting the Roman Empire to the Pyrenees.

    Medieval Period and the Rise of Andorra

    During the medieval period, Canillo played a significant role in the formation of Andorra. In 1278, the Paréages agreement between the Count of Foix and the Bishop of Urgell established the co-principality of Andorra, which included Canillo. This period saw the construction of many of Canillo's iconic structures, such as the Church of Sant Joan de Caselles, which dates back to the 11th century.

    The Church of Sant Joan de Caselles

    One of Canillo's most iconic landmarks, the Church of Sant Joan de Caselles, is a stunning example of Romanesque architecture. Built in the 11th century, the church is renowned for its intricate frescoes and beautifully preserved altarpiece. The church stands as a testament to the town's medieval heritage and religious significance.

    Canillo During the Modern Era

    In the 19th and 20th centuries, Canillo underwent significant transformations as Andorra opened up to the outside world. The town saw the development of infrastructure and tourism, with improvements in road connectivity and the establishment of ski resorts. Canillo became a popular destination for winter sports enthusiasts and nature lovers.

    Cultural Festivals and Traditions

    Canillo is home to several traditional festivals that reflect its rich cultural heritage. One of the most notable is the Festa Major de Canillo, celebrated in July. This festival features traditional dance, music, and local cuisine, providing a glimpse into the town's vibrant community life. Another significant event is the Feast of Sant Roc, held in August, which includes religious processions and communal gatherings.
